Analyzing Bitcoin and Gold Relationship

A cryptocurrency specialist has explored the correlation between Bitcoin (BTC) and gold, illustrating the potential influence of the precious metal on Bitcoin’s next bullish phase. The analyst, CryptoCon, pointed out that historical Bitcoin bull runs often commence during periods when gold is in a bear market.

For instance, Bitcoin’s bull markets in 2013, 2017, and 2021 coincided with bear markets in gold, suggesting an inverse relationship. This pattern has been consistent over the years, with Bitcoin flourishing as gold declines.

Timing Market Movements

CryptoCon’s analysis noted that the intervals between the end of gold bear markets and subsequent Bitcoin bull runs have typically ranged from 196 to 213 weeks. It has been approximately 208 weeks since the last peak of a gold bear market in August 2020, indicating that a significant market shift could be imminent.

Based on this historical data, the analyst predicts that the forthcoming bear market in gold could usher in a new bullish phase for Bitcoin.
